Redis静态解决方案让工作效率更上一层楼(Redis静态方法)
Redis是一种非常强大的面向内存的数据库,可用于存储结构化数据、缓存、文件系统等相关技术。Redis已经在多种行业中得到了广泛应用,并且为缓存系统提供了可靠的支持。最近,越来越多的开发人员已经开始使用Redis来实现静态解决方案,从而获得更好的工作效率。
Redis支持多种数据类型,包括简单的字符串、数据表(Hash)和列表(List)等,这使得它可以存储任何静态数据。例如,可以使用Redis将静态数据存储到内存中,然后利用可靠的读写能力,一次访问即可获得所需的数据,以及针对多个Key的灵活查询。而且,使用Redis也可以方便地存储大量数据,而不必担心内存空间不足的问题。
Redis支持高可用性,并可以提供定制的可靠性功能,例如维护节点的复制和恢复、数据的搬迁和负载均衡等。它也支持高性能,并可以应用于分布式系统,例如基于Cloud的应用和云计算技术等。而且,Redis采用LUA编程语言实现了脚本功能,使得可以使用Lua脚本实现定制化的功能,使用脚本也可以在对数据进行批处理时节省一定的工作时间。
Redis的命令支持很多,可以通过执行特定的Redis命令实现不同的功能,例如存储数据、更新数据、删除数据等等。如下是一个使用Redis实现静态解决方案的示例代码:
//获取 Redis 客户端
var redis = require(“redis”);
var client = redis.createClient();
//将静态数据存储在内存中
client.set(“name”, “John”);
client.set(“age”, “25”);
//灵活查询多个key
client.mget(“name”,”age”, function(err,data) {
console.log(data[0] + ” is ” + data[1] + ” years old.”);
})
综上所述,Redis的静态解决方案是一种很有效的方法,可以提高开发人员的工作效率,而且操作简单方便,可靠性强。使用Redis实现的静态解决方案,无论是用于缓存系统还是数据管理,都可以有效地提高工作效率。